Roast Beef Hoagies with Spicy Garlic Steak & Grilling Sauce
These hoagies are so yummy, and quick & easy to fix! Try for lunch or dinner; feed a crowd of teenagers or a bunch of guys on poker night! They’ll ask for these again!
Time: 15 minutes
Broil Time: 3-6 minutes
- 6 hoagie buns, split
- 1/4 – 1/2 cup mayonnaise
- 1/4 – 1/2 cup Fischer & Wieser Spicy Garlic Steak & Grilling Sauce
- 1-1/2 to 2 pounds deli sliced roast beef (mesquite smoked preferably)
- 1/2 purple onion, thinly sliced
- 1 small can sliced black olives
- 12 slices provolone cheese
Cut rolls in half, and place on a baking sheet. Spread each half with mayonnaise and Fischer & Wieser Spicy Garlic Steak & Grilling Sauce mixture. Layer with roast beef, purple onion, black olives and Provolone. Broil 3 to 6 inches from heat source for 2 to 4 minutes (keep a constant eye on it) until cheese is bubbly and beginning to brown. Mix up extra mayonnaise and Spicy Garlic Steak & Grilling Sauce as a dip for chips or hoagies. Serves 6
